#3cf773 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#3cf773 is composed of 23.5% red, 96.9% green and 45.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 75.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 137.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 60.2%. #3cf773 color hex could be obtained by blending #78ffe6 with #00ef00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ff66.

#3cf773 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#3cf773 has RGB values of R:60, G:247, B:115 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.03. Its decimal value is 3995507.

Shades and Tints of #3cf773

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010c04 is the darkest color, while #f8fffa is the lightest one.

Tones of #3cf773

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#92a196 is the less saturated color, while #34ff70 is the most saturated one.
